diff --git a/drivers/gpu/drm/xe/xe_huc.c b/drivers/gpu/drm/xe/xe_huc.c new file mode 100644 index 000000000000..93b22fac6e14 --- /dev/null +++ b/drivers/gpu/drm/xe/xe_huc.c @@ -0,0 +1,131 @@ +// SPDX-License-Identifier: MIT +/* + * Copyright © 2022 Intel Corporation + */ + +#include "xe_bo.h" +#include "xe_device.h" +#include "xe_force_wake.h" +#include "xe_gt.h" +#include "xe_guc.h" +#include "xe_guc_reg.h" +#include "xe_huc.h" +#include "xe_mmio.h" +#include "xe_uc_fw.h" + +static struct xe_gt * +huc_to_gt(struct xe_huc *huc) +{ + return container_of(huc, struct xe_gt, uc.huc); +} + +static struct xe_device * +huc_to_xe(struct xe_huc *huc) +{ + return gt_to_xe(huc_to_gt(huc)); +} + +static struct xe_guc * +huc_to_guc(struct xe_huc *huc) +{ + return &container_of(huc, struct xe_uc, huc)->guc; +} + +int xe_huc_init(struct xe_huc *huc) +{ + struct xe_device *xe = huc_to_xe(huc); + int ret; + + huc->fw.type = XE_UC_FW_TYPE_HUC; + ret = xe_uc_fw_init(&huc->fw); + if (ret) + goto out; + + xe_uc_fw_change_status(&huc->fw, XE_UC_FIRMWARE_LOADABLE); + + return 0; + +out: + if (xe_uc_fw_is_disabled(&huc->fw)) { + drm_info(&xe->drm, "HuC disabled\n"); + return 0; + } + drm_err(&xe->drm, "HuC init failed with %d", ret); + return ret; +} + +int xe_huc_upload(struct xe_huc *huc) +{ + if (xe_uc_fw_is_disabled(&huc->fw)) + return 0; + return xe_uc_fw_upload(&huc->fw, 0, HUC_UKERNEL); +} + +int xe_huc_auth(struct xe_huc *huc) +{ + struct xe_device *xe = huc_to_xe(huc); + struct xe_gt *gt = huc_to_gt(huc); + struct xe_guc *guc = huc_to_guc(huc); + int ret; + if (xe_uc_fw_is_disabled(&huc->fw)) + return 0; + + XE_BUG_ON(xe_uc_fw_is_running(&huc->fw)); + + if (!xe_uc_fw_is_loaded(&huc->fw)) + return -ENOEXEC; + + ret = xe_guc_auth_huc(guc, xe_bo_ggtt_addr(huc->fw.bo) + + xe_uc_fw_rsa_offset(&huc->fw)); + if (ret) { + drm_err(&xe->drm, "HuC: GuC did not ack Auth request %d\n", + ret); + goto fail; + } + + ret = xe_mmio_wait32(gt, GEN11_HUC_KERNEL_LOAD_INFO.reg, + HUC_LOAD_SUCCESSFUL, + HUC_LOAD_SUCCESSFUL, 100); + if (ret) { + drm_err(&xe->drm, "HuC: Firmware not verified %d\n", ret); + goto fail; + } + + xe_uc_fw_change_status(&huc->fw, XE_UC_FIRMWARE_RUNNING); + drm_dbg(&xe->drm, "HuC authenticated\n"); + + return 0; + +fail: + drm_err(&xe->drm, "HuC authentication failed %d\n", ret); + xe_uc_fw_change_status(&huc->fw, XE_UC_FIRMWARE_LOAD_FAIL); + + return ret; +} + +void xe_huc_sanitize(struct xe_huc *huc) +{ + if (xe_uc_fw_is_disabled(&huc->fw)) + return; + xe_uc_fw_change_status(&huc->fw, XE_UC_FIRMWARE_LOADABLE); +} + +void xe_huc_print_info(struct xe_huc *huc, struct drm_printer *p) +{ + struct xe_gt *gt = huc_to_gt(huc); + int err; + + xe_uc_fw_print(&huc->fw, p); + + if (xe_uc_fw_is_disabled(&huc->fw)) + return; + + err = xe_force_wake_get(gt_to_fw(gt), XE_FW_GT); + if (err) + return; + + drm_printf(p, "\nHuC status: 0x%08x\n", + xe_mmio_read32(gt, GEN11_HUC_KERNEL_LOAD_INFO.reg)); + + xe_force_wake_put(gt_to_fw(gt), XE_FW_GT); +} |
